Thank you, I plan moving forward to test all products in this fashion as it really brings out the actual product characteristics. See below answers 1. All RW have surfactant in them. Others in large quantities others in small, others use caustic surfactants similar to APC’s. So it all depends on what product you use you will get different reactions. That being said all stains we see are surfactant stains. We cannot see polymers with the bare eye. So this is a misleading understanding many people have. There is always danger of damaging your surfaces when these products dry. That’s why I question “hybrid RW” they are pretty much diluted apc’s. 2. The sponge method is not safe on all RW. Some have better lubricants than others. We did see this on the test. The safest way to wash period, is to use multiple mediums and keep your bucket solution always clean. This applies to Rinseless Wash and traditional soap wash. Encapsulation is very poor on most if not all RW in the market now days with the exception of ONR. Nobody has been able to duplicate this formula. 3. I will be conducting in the future most of my RW reviews in this fashion for consistency. Stay tuned for these tests! Thanks for watching!

So the following is all based upon my experience and these are my formed opinions over the years testing and using multiple products. ONR has polymers (which btw some polymers are indeed surfactants). The surfactant in ONR is not caustic, they are high quality and when it dries on the surface it doesn’t permanently damage your paint. It simply wipes off. Other RW are more surfactant driven. They use pretty much the same surfactants we see in APC and some car soaps. Their marketing claims are that it cleans better that “polymer based RW” and that’s because they use caustic surfactants to achieve this. Now everyone by now should know we need to rinse off surfactants from the surface to avoid possible chemical etching ( chemical burns). That’s why we never let car soap or APC dry on our surfaces. Why are we ok with letting a rinseless wash dry on the surface or areas we cannot dry ( between panels etc)? Nobody talks about this . They are simply not safe but everyone is sold on the idea they clean better hence they are better products? This is why everyone needs to use common sense and question the industry. And sadly most companies are not being transparent when these concerns are brought forward. Don’t be deceived by the marketing out there especially when it comes to Rinseless washes. There is too much nonsense out there and lots of misinformation. Be careful.
